The Tunas Celtic Band is a prominent group of Celtic and Folk music based in São Paulo city, Brazil. It was formed in 2009 as an initiative of multi-instrumentalist Rik Dias for bringing trad music out of the sessions he had been hosting at the Olivo Bar into a more institutional and commercial scenario of schools and pubs. The band's influences range from traditional Irish and Scottish music to americana and bluegrass and while they play tunes and songs in those traditions, they also compose within a more mixed contemporary style, with lyrics in both English and Portuguese.

The band has been active in different formations throughout the years, having performed at varied venues like theaters, schools, pubs, festivals like Odin's Krieger, medieval reenactments, tv, radio, official St.Patrick's Day celebrations, consulate events, etc. The band stands as one of the few in the genre to remain ongoingly active in Brazil since its creation.
